Small-molecule antigen requires covalent linkage to a larger carrier to stimulate adaptive immune
response. The process is achieved in collaboration between hapten-specific B cells and carrier-
specific T cells. This is the basis of developing conjugated vaccines. - correct answer-What is the
hapten-carrier effect?



SEB and SEC from Staphylococcus aureus cause food poisoning. TSST from Staphylococcus aureus
and SPE-C from Streptococus pyogenes cause toxic shock syndrome. - correct answer-What are the
common superantigens and related diseases?



Natural killer T (NKT) cells recognize lipid antigens, and the CD1 molecule is involved. - correct
answer-Which type of T cell recognizes lipid antigens and what molecule is involved?



Protein antigens are T-cell dependent. Polysaccharide, nucleic acid, and lipids are T-cell
independent. - correct answer-Which antigens are T-cell dependent and which are T-cell
independent?



On the MHC class I molecule, α3 is the binding site for CD8. On the MHC class II molecule, β2 is the
binding site for CD4 - correct answer-What is the binding site for CD4 on the MHC class I molecule?
What is the binding site for CD8 on the MHC class II molecule?



On the MHC Class I molecule, α1 and α2 make up the peptide binding cleft. On the MHC class II
molecule, α1 and β1 make up the peptide binding cleft. - correct answer-Which chain makes up the
peptide binding cleft in MHC class I molecules? Which chain makes up the peptide binding cleft in
MHC class II molecules?



An MHC class I molecule presents both intracellular antigens (e.g., viral antigen in cytoplasm) and
extracellular antigens (via cross-presentation). The loading site is endoplasmic reticulum (ER). -
correct answer-MHC class I molecule presents which type of antigens and where does the antigen-
MHC class I loading happen?



The MHC class II locus. They are involved in peptide processing for MHC class I however. - correct
answer-In which chromosomal region are the TAP proteins located?

The MHC class II molecule presents extracellular antigens (e.g., antigens from phagocytosed
bacteria). The loading site is phagolysosome. - correct answer-MHC class II molecule presents which
type of antigen? Where does the antigen-MHC class II loading happen?



IL-10 and TGFβ - correct answer-Which cytokines are important for Tregs?



TCR, MHC molecules, CD4, CD8, CD19, B7-1, B7-2, Fc receptors, KIR, and VCAM-1 - correct answer-
What molecules belong to the Ig superfamily?



Junctional diversity; TdT enzyme is important in this process. - correct answer-Which somatic
recombination process introduces the greatest diversity in immune receptors and which enzyme is
important in this process?



The FcRn receptor binds to IgG and allows it to be endocytosed. It protects it from the lysosome and
instead recycles it to the cell surface. This accounts for the long half-life of IgG in humans. This is also
the mechanism by which IgG is transported across the placenta and fetal intestine. IgG3 has the
shortest half-life because it poorly binds to FcRn. - correct answer-What is the role of the FcRn
receptor?



X-linked lymphoproliferative syndrome (XLP) - correct answer-Mutation in SAP causes which
disease?



Cyclosporine binds to cyclophilin, which are proteins also called immunophilins. The drug-protein
complex inhibits calcineurin and therefore NFAT translocation to the nucleus. - correct answer-
Immunosuppressant cyclosporine binds to which molecule in T-cell signaling pathway?



CD21, CD19, and CD81 - correct answer-What CD molecules are in the BCR coreceptor?



CXCR4 - correct answer-Which chemokine receptor is associated with WHIM (warts,
hypogammaglobulinemia, infections, amd myelokathexis) syndrome?



α4β7 - correct answer-Which integrin molecule is important for gut homing by binding to MAdCAM?



4-10 days - correct answer-Upon first exposure to a medication, when might a patient develop
symptoms of serum sickness?

IL-4 Rα, which is targeted by dupilumab - correct answer-Which component is shared by IL-4 and IL-
13 receptors?



IFNγ receptor deficiency results in susceptibility to Mycobacterium tuberculosis and other
intracellular bacteria. - correct answer-What is the result of IFNγ receptor deficiency?



IL-1β - correct answer-What interleukin is excessively produced in cryopyrinopathies?



Lipopolysaccharide responsive beige-like anchor protein (LRBA) deficiency - correct answer-What
disease presents with early onset hypogammaglobulinemia with autoimmunity and immune
dysregulation?



It maintains intracellular stores of CTLA4, which can stop T-cell activation. - correct answer-What is
the function of LRBA?



Properidin - correct answer-Which complement deficiency is inherited as X-linked?



CD 59 and S protein - correct answer-What two molecules inhibit MAC formation?



CD 55 and CD 59 - correct answer-Which complement receptor is implicated in PNH (paroxysmal
nocturnal hemoglobinuria)?



Adipose tissue - correct answer-What is the main source of Factor D?



HUVS (hypocomplementemic urticarial vasculitis) - correct answer-Anti-C1q antibody is found in
which disease process?



Factor XII - correct answer-Contact activation pathway is initiated by which factor?



B-2 receptor - correct answer-Bradykinin acts on what receptor on endothelial cells?



IgG and IgM - correct answer-What are the primary immunoglobulins involved with type II
hypersensitivity?

Classical pathway - correct answer-IgG and IgM activate which complement pathway?



Both are type III hypersensitivity reactions; however, serum sickness is systemic and arthus reaction
is local - correct answer-How are serum sickness and arthus reaction similar and different?



Innate immunity and adaptive immunity - correct answer-Complement activation is involved with
what types of immunity?



PAMPS - correct answer-How do receptors of the innate immune system recognize microorganisms?



NODs - correct answer-What receptor is involved with the inflammasome?



TLR 3 - correct answer-Which TLR does not signal through MyD88?



TLR 4 - correct answer-Which TLR can signal through both MyD88 dependent and independent
pathways?



TLR 3, 7, 8, and 9 - correct answer-Which TLRs are present in the intracellular compartment and
implicated in HSV1 encephalitis?



PAMPs are conserved microbial sequences from microorganisms whereas DAMPs are endogenous
molecules derived from damaged or dying cells. - correct answer-How do PAMPS differ from
DAMPs?



TLR 4 - correct answer-Which TLR binds lipopolysaccharide (LPS) on gram-negative bacteria?



IL-6, TGFβ, IL-1, IL-21, and IL-23 - correct answer-Which cytokines induce development of Th17 cells?



TdT - correct answer-Which enzyme is responsible for adding nucleotides during junctional diversity?



Pre B cell - correct answer-At which stage does signaling through the pre-B-cell receptor occur?
